body{background-color:#f2f7f9;font-family:Arial,Helvetica,sans-serif;margin:0}input,select{width:100%;font-family:Open Sans,sans-serif;border:1px solid #121111;color:#1b1c20;font-size:1em;border-radius:4px;padding:8px;display:block;box-sizing:border-box;margin-top:5px;margin-bottom:10px}textarea{max-width:100%;min-width:100%;box-sizing:border-box;font-family:Open Sans,sans-serif;border:1px solid #121111;color:#1b1c20;font-size:1em;border-radius:10px;padding:5px 15px!important;min-height:150px;max-height:500px}label{padding-top:10px;color:#484848}a{color:#0071bb}input[type=checkbox]{width:18px;height:18px;display:inline-block;margin-right:8px}.standard-container{max-width:95%;margin:30px 0;@media screen and (max-width: 600px){margin:20px 0 0 20px}}.full-center-container{display:flex;justify-content:center;align-items:center;min-height:90vh;@media screen and (max-width: 600px){width:100%;min-height:100vh}}.no-text-highlight{-webkit-touch-callout:none;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.column{display:flex;flex-direction:column}.row{display:flex;flex-direction:row}.inline{display:flex;gap:10px}.red-hint{color:#dd230d;font-style:italic}.standard-width{width:21.5em}.account-label{color:#5f5854;width:75px}.validation-hint{color:#dd230d;padding-bottom:10px;font-style:italic}.svg-icon{display:block}.back-arrow{width:30px}.back-arrow:hover{cursor:pointer}.sticky-footer{width:100%;padding:5px 30px 10px;position:fixed;bottom:0px;left:0px;box-sizing:border-box;box-shadow:0 -2px 4px #0000001a;background-color:#eeec;display:flex;justify-content:right;align-items:center;border-top:1px solid #d5d5d5;gap:20px}.sticky-footer-offset{height:100px;width:100%}.table-wrapper{width:100%;overflow:auto}.warning-flag{margin-top:20px;background-color:#ecf78c;padding:10px;font-style:italic;font-size:.8rem}.link-button{font-size:16px;color:#0071bb;font-weight:700;background:none;text-decoration:underline;text-underline-offset:5px;border:none}.link-button:hover{cursor:pointer}.warning-text{background-color:#ecf78c;padding:15px;width:400px;margin-top:30px;@media screen and (max-width: 600px){width:85%}}.scrollbar::-webkit-scrollbar{width:10px;height:10px}.scrollbar::-webkit-scrollbar-track{border-radius:100vh;background:#f7f4ed}.scrollbar::-webkit-scrollbar-thumb{background:#8a8a8a;border-radius:100vh;border:3px solid #f6f7ed}.scrollbar::-webkit-scrollbar-thumb:hover{background:#6f6f6f}.centered.svelte-jumvud{display:flex;flex-direction:column;align-items:center;justify-content:center}
